In short — MSI Raider 18 HX A14VHG-251US 18" QHD+ 240Hz outperforms MSI Crosshair 17 B12UGSZ 17.3" FHD on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both Laptops to compare value. The better performing MSI Raider 18 HX A14VHG-251US 18" QHD+ 240Hz is 683 days newer than MSI Crosshair 17 B12UGSZ 17.3" FHD.
Advantages of MSI Raider 18 HX A14VHG-251US 18" QHD+ 240Hz Gaming Laptop
- Performs up to 36% better in Elden Ring than MSI Crosshair 17 B12UGSZ 17.3" FHD - 110 vs 81 FPS

MSI Crosshair 17 B12UGSZ 17.3" FHD Gaming Laptop | vs | MSI Raider 18 HX A14VHG-251US 18" QHD+ 240Hz Gaming Laptop |
---|---|---|
Jul 19th, 2022 | Release Date | Jun 1st, 2024 |
Core i7-12700 | CPU | Core i9-14900HX |
GeForce RTX 3070 Ti Mobile | GPU | GeForce RTX 4080 Mobile |
16 GB | RAM | 32 GB |
1 TB SSD | Storage | 1 TB SSD |
1920x1080 | Resolution | 2560x1440 |
60 Hz | Refresh Rate | 240 Hz |
17.3" | Screen Size | 18" |
